Good Standing of the Investment Adviser Sample Clauses

Good Standing of the Investment Adviser. The Investment Adviser has been duly organized and is validly existing and in good standing as a corporation under the laws of the state of Delaware with full power and authority to own, lease and operate its properties and to conduct its business as described in the Registration Statement, each preliminary prospectus and the Prospectus and is duly qualified as a foreign corporation to transact business and is in good standing in each other jurisdiction in which such qualification is required, except where the failure to so qualify would not reasonably be expected to result in any material adverse change in the condition, financial or otherwise, or earnings, business affairs or business prospects of the Investment Adviser, to materially and adversely affect the properties or assets of the Investment Adviser or to materially impair or adversely affect the ability of the Investment Adviser to function as an investment adviser or perform its obligations under the Investment Management Agreement or this Agreement
